Two Indians died on Sharjah-Al Dhaid Road on Friday evening in an accident mainly attributed to speeding.
According to officials, the truck loaded with 70 tonnes of construction materials was going on the slow lane of the road when the van hit on the rear of the truck, resulting in the immediate death of both the people travelling in the van, including the driver.
The accident occurred between the intersection 8 and intersection 7 was reported to the Sharjah Police around8pm on Friday. The police ambulance and Anjad patrols rushed to the accident site.
Officials said the truck was moving slowly and the van was speeding on the same lane. Driver of the van lost control and the van rammed into the truck, leading to the immediate death of the driver and his companion.afkarali@khaleejtimes.com
